Afghan National’s Deportation is halted by LHC

LAHORE: The Lahore High Court (LHC) issued an order on Monday to halt Saddam Hussain’s potential deportation, marking a significant legal development.

The ruling was made in response to a petition that the Afghan national’s wife, Fauzia Muhammad, had filed to stop her husband’s impending deportation.

Born in Pakistan, Fauzia Muhammad has been married to Saddam Hussain for a period of six years.

Hussain received a call from the police telling him to leave Pakistan, which coincided with the official policy of sending Afghan nationals living in the nation back to their country of origin.

This call prompted the court to intervene.

It is important to remember that Pakistan does not grant birthright citizenship to Afghan nationals. Saddam Hussain has applied to become a citizen through the Ministry of Interior, despite being married to a Pakistani national.

His application is still pending.

The case’s judge, A. B. Najafi, made a significant move when he stopped the federal government from deporting Fauzia Muhammad’s husband.

As Hussain is waiting on the Ministry of Interior to decide on his citizenship application, Justice Najafi has demanded a response by December 21st from the federal government and other pertinent authorities.
